WBCHSE To Conduct Class 12 Exam At Home Centre

The West Bengal Council of Higher Secondary Education informed that the Class 12 board exams for students would be conducted at their respective schools in June. The decision was taken due to the COVID-19 situation across the state.

The President of the Council Mahua Das, in her statement, said that the exams will be conducted on the scheduled dates but during the 2nd half of the day. She added the examinations will be conducted in their respective educational institutes from 12 noon to 3:15 pm.

She further informed that the Class 11 annual exams have been suspended for the 2021 year.

Das also informed that the council will be observing the COVID-19 situation closely and all its decisions would depend on the evolving circumstances.

For Class 11 students, schools have been advised to teach reduced portions of the syllabus in the next 03 months to prepare them for board exams next year. The Higher Secondary Exams are scheduled to start on June 15 and continue till July 02, 2021.
